绚链流光:TP钱包高效、安全、可扩展的转出全流程深度解析

引言:TP钱包(TokenPocket)作为主流多链轻钱包,其“转出”操作看似简单,但在链路选择、燃气(Gas)设置、跨链路由和安全管理上存在复杂权衡。本文基于权威技术文献与实务经验,提供一套兼顾高效、智能匹配与可扩展性的技术方案,并给出保障交易成功与安全的专业建议(参考文献见文末)。

一、前置条件与风险判断

- 前置条件:确认目标链(network)、代币合约地址、接收方地址格式;确保主链余额(用于支付Gas)充足;备份私钥/助记词并验证本机安全环境。理由:错误链或合约会导致资产不可逆损失,Gas不足会导致交易失败并可能被矿工丢弃。[推理:先验检查可显著降低链上不可逆错误的概率。]

二、转出标准流程(逐步详述)

1) 打开TP钱包->选择资产->点击“转账/发送”。

2) 填写接收地址与金额,注意小数位与代币精度;选择正确的链(ERC20/BEP20等)。

3) Gas策略:选择“快速/普通/自定义”,或设置MaxPriorityFee和MaxFee(EIP-1559链)。

4) 二次校验并签名(密码/生物识别/硬件钱包)。

5) 广播后监控txHash,等待区块确认并核验最终到账。理由:逐步构建并核验能在早期发现格式或链选择错误,避免不可挽回的损失。

三、高效技术方案(面向开发者与高级用户)

- 动态Gas策略:通过链上费用预言机与最近区块Gas统计,动态计算最佳MaxFee与MaxPriorityFee,权衡成本与确认速度(参考EIP-1559原理)。

- 批量/合约代发:对企业或空投场景,推荐通过专用合约或多签合约批量发送以降低单笔Gas开销并保证审计性。[推理:合约批量处理可摊薄固定Gas开销,提高吞吐率。]

- 多RPC节点与重试机制:构建冗余RPC池(Infura/Alchemy/公共节点),失败时自动切换并重放交易,以提升可用性与广播成功率。

四、智能匹配与路由优化

- 路由聚合器:在跨链或token Swap前,调用聚合器(1inch、ParaSwap等)获取最优路径、最低滑点与费用估算;对跨链桥亦采用信誉评分与延时/费率模型择优选择。理由:智能匹配在多条路径间做成本-成功率平衡,使用户以最低成本达成目标。

五、可扩展性设计(系统架构视角)

- 微服务化交易流水线:分离交易构建、签名、广播、监控模块;用队列(Kafka/RabbitMQ)控制并发与重试。可横向扩展Signer与Broadcaster节点以应对高并发。

- 多链能力抽象层:统一抽象Token、Nonce、Gas模型,减少每新增链的接入成本。

六、确保交易成功的操作与故障处理

- 非法/失败原因快速定位:通过区块浏览器(tx status, revert reason)、节点日志定位失败原因;若交易长时间pending,可以相同nonce发起“覆盖交易”提高Gas(EVM类链通用)。

- 测试先行:先行小额测试转账(0.001或更低),确认地址与链路无误后再大额转出。

七、安全标准与合规建议

- 私钥/助记词安全:私钥不出设备使用硬件钱包或TP钱包的硬件签名方式;助记词冷存离线,多地备份;使用多签或Gnosis Safe提升托管安全性。(依据:NIST、ISO/IEC 27001安全管理原则)

- 授权管理:对ERC-20授权(approve)设置最小额度并定期撤销不常用授权(revoke),避免被恶意合约长期消耗资产。

- 签名验证:对dApp交互优先使用EIP-712结构化签名以减少钓鱼签名风险(来源:ConsenSys安全实践)。

八、专业建议总结(可执行清单)

- 小额测试→确认链与地址→动态Gas估算→签名并广播→实时监控→必要时覆盖交易;对企业级使用引入多签与批量合约。理由:每一步都是对不可逆链上操作的风险对冲。

参考文献:

[1] TokenPocket 官方帮助文档(TokenPocket Help Center,2024)

[2] Ethereum 官方文档与 EIP-1559 说明(ethereum.org)

[3] ConsenSys: Smart Contract Best Practices(安全审计建议)

[4] NIST SP 800-63 / ISO/IEC 27001(身份与信息安全管理指南)

[5] OWASP Mobile Security Guidelines(移动钱包安全建议)

常见问题(FQA):

Q1:转出失败且提示“revert”怎么办?

A1:先在区块浏览器查看revert原因,常见为Gas不足、合约校验失败或目标合约拒绝转入。依据原因调整Gas或联系接收方确认合约兼容性。

Q2:如何降低被钓鱼合约骗签的风险?

A2:审慎检查dApp域名与合约地址,使用EIP-712签名并在签名前在区块浏览器检查合约源码及交易详情,必要时使用硬件钱包确认交易参数。

Q3:跨链转出时最常见的风险有哪些?

A3:桥合约风险、链间交易延迟、资产在桥端被锁定或失联。建议使用信誉良好桥服务、先小额测试并保留充分手续费。

互动投票(请选择或投票):

1) 对转出最关心的问题是?A. 安全 B. 费用 C. 速度 D. 易用性

2) 是否愿意先行做小额测试再大额转出?A. 是 B. 否

3) 你是否计划使用硬件钱包或多签方案?A. 已在用 B. 准备使用 C. 暂不使用

(欢迎在下方投票并留言交流,本分析尽可能基于权威资料与实务推理,但不构成法律或投资建议。)

作者:风之编者发布时间:2025-08-14 23:14:09

评论

小白币友

这篇文章很实用,特别是批量合约和覆盖交易的描述,准备先做个小额测试。

CryptoSam

Detailed and practical. Like the redundancy RPC and microservice suggestions for enterprise setups.

链路小能手

关于撤销授权和使用EIP-712的建议非常到位,已收藏并分享给团队。

夜航编辑

对新手友好且兼顾开发者视角,引用也增强了权威性。

相关阅读
<dfn date-time="799pk"></dfn><legend lang="spurq"></legend><small dropzone="y6nqg"></small><address dir="kd142"></address><em id="v2y79"></em><style dir="5p1ph"></style><map id="av4hf"></map>